Twenty-one people were arrested Saturday, after a day of national gathering of "yellow vests" in Montpellier, which brought together 1,600 people at the height of the demonstration, according to the prefecture of Hérault. Four police officers were injured, she added.

On Saturday morning, the mobilization started with four preventive arrests of people "equipped with prohibited materials during the demonstrations", before about 700 demonstrators converged on the Place de la Comédie, in the city center, with signs "1st citizen duty : control politics and politicians ", or" Retirement with points, endless work ".

500 “Black blocks”

The climate warmed up in the middle of the day, when around 500 “Black blocks”, coming from Toulouse, Lyon and the Paris region, joined the procession. They tagged and degraded showcases of emblematic signs: a McDonald's restaurant, an SFR boutique and a Crédit Mutuel agency. A trash fire was started at a tram stop. Some demonstrators then threw cobblestones and stones in the direction of the police.

"The situation was difficult to manage, with ultras that had the objective of confronting us," said Commander Philippe Plégat, at the departmental directorate of public security in Hérault. Tear gas was launched around 1:30 p.m. by the police to disperse the demonstrators. In the middle of the afternoon, the CRS sealed off Place de la Comédie and used water cannons.

The Human Rights League deplored at the end of this day "cases of violence on Street Medics" and assured that it has "images in the course of exploitation of two injured detainees". In this tense context, which lasted several hours, many businesses in the city center closed their doors and tram traffic was interrupted.
